Modern lifestyle sins promote the disease
In the development of type 2 diabetes, lack of exercise, an excessively rich and unbalanced diet, and the associated obesity play the main roles. Particularly dangerous: Type 2 diabetes usually develops insidiously at first and is often paired with high blood pressure and high triglyceride levels. Often, the disease is only detected at an advanced stage. In most cases, serious consequential damage has already occurred.

Balanced diet and exercise
In order to counteract type 2 diabetes, the abandonment of an unhealthy lifestyle is of utmost importance. Regular exercise can lower weight and blood sugar levels. Recommended activities include brisk walks, cycling, swimming or walking. In addition, experts advise a fundamental change in diet. To delay an excessively rapid rise in blood sugar, the consumption of sweets and fast food should be greatly reduced or, preferably, completely eliminated. Instead, a diet rich in vitamins and vital substances is important. High-fiber foods with slowly digestible carbohydrates, such as vegetables and mushrooms, are ideal.
